The Bureau of Safety and Environmental Enforcement approved the conversion of the Lena compliant tower platform into an artificial reef under the bureau’s Rigs to Reefs program.

Plugging and cleaning up the open oil and gas wells in Texas could cost companies and taxpayers as much as $117 billion, according to a new report.

New research released by Columbia University's Center on Global Energy Policy and Resources for the Future estimates that a federal program to plug roughly half a million abandoned and so-called "orphaned" oil and gas wells could create as many as 120,000 jobs and reduce pollution.

The Hydrogen Offshore Production project identifies an alternative to decommissioning by providing reuse options for offshore infrastructure. It aims to prove the feasibility of decentralized hydrogen generation, storage, and distribution to provide a bulk hydrogen solution.

Even before the global pandemic impacted markets, decommissioning work in the North Sea region was expected to increase. Global decommissioning projects could reach $42 billion by 2024.
